Speculations were rife in the media circles on Monday afternoon that
Pradesh Congress Committee president Botsa Satyanarayana, too, has
decided to quit the Kiran Kumar Reddy cabinet to focus his attention
completely on revitalising the party in the state.
Botsa, who holds the transport portfolio in the Kiran Kumar Reddy cabinet, met Governor E S L Narasimhan at Raj Bhavan in the afternoon and discussed with him the latest political developments in the state, including the proposed resignation of the two tainted ministers – Sabita Indra Reddy and Dharmana Prasada Rao. He reportedly told the Governor that he, too, would step down from the cabinet and concentrate on the party affairs.
Apparently, the high command is learnt to have asked Botsa to choose between the PCC chief post or the cabinet post, as he cannot retain both. He is learnt to have preferred the PCC chief post, as it is more powerful than the cabinet berth. In any case, the Kiran government might not last long and so, it would be better for Botsa to retain the PCC chief post.
